## Runbook: Adjusting Per-Tenant Rate Quotas (Gatemill)

When a tenant reports sustained 429 responses, first confirm the quota tier recorded in the control plane matches what billing provisioned. If they diverge, reconcile from billing — never hand-edit the limiter table, since the next sync will overwrite it. Quota changes propagate within two minutes; a restart is not required. Record every adjustment in the change log, including the limiter build token, which is shown below.

pipeline stamp: htk4_7236

- [ ] Confirm Hooklane retry semantics before signing: plugin endpoints must return 2xx within 10s or delivery retries with exponential backoff, max 6 attempts, then dead-letters to your Gravelport queue. Idempotency keys are mandatory; duplicates are your problem otherwise. Ceremony proceeds only after the delivery custodian unseals the escrow shard. The passphrase for the escrow shard follows below.

unlock words, yajof-tagug: caseth-kelmir-druael-tamion-rusath-sorael-quenion-julath-ralael-joreth-wendor-holius-gormir

Hey Mira — handing over the Banneret consent banner rollout. We're at 40% of plugin hosts; external authors using the legacy embed API will see a deprecation warning, not a failure. If plugin folks report layout breakage, point them at the migration notes in the Banneret portal. Nothing is paging right now. Questions from plugin authors should go to the rollout desk.

escalation mailbox, bagaf-taguf: ralwyn_casael@qirvancorp.internal